Happily, that horrific wrist pain has gone for now, and I'm just (ha, 'just') left with the cold, aching burn of the steady CRPS pain throughout my arm. It's nasty enough by itself, but I'm much much happier now my wrist feels a bit better...

One interesting thing I've noticed since its got colder here, and my arm pain is much more constant, is that there is a definite line where the symptoms end - right in the middle of my traps (the muscle between your shoulder and neck). It's really strange. I think it's the most obvious CRPS edge I've got!
